Beat the Heat Wave: 9 City-Savvy Tips to Chill Your Fridge

Summer's scorching temperatures can wreak havoc on your fridge's efficiency, leading to spoiled food and higher energy bills. But don't sweat it! This guide provides nine city-savvy tips to keep your fridge cool and your food fresh, even during the most intense heat waves.

Understanding the Enemy: Heat and Your Fridge

Before we dive into the solutions, let's understand the problem. Heat affects your refrigerator's ability to maintain a consistent internal temperature. When the ambient temperature outside rises, your fridge has to work harder, consuming more energy and potentially failing to keep food properly chilled. This can lead to rapid spoilage and even the risk of foodborne illness.

The Impact of Urban Heat Islands

City dwellers face an added challenge: the urban heat island effect. Concrete and asphalt absorb and radiate heat, making urban areas significantly hotter than surrounding rural areas. This intensifies the strain on your refrigerator, making these tips even more crucial.

9 City-Savvy Tips to Keep Your Fridge Cool

Here are nine practical strategies to combat heat and keep your fridge performing optimally:

  1. Strategic Fridge Placement: Avoid placing your refrigerator near heat-producing appliances like ovens, dishwashers, or direct sunlight. Even a small amount of extra heat can impact its performance. Consider the air circulation around your fridge; it needs space to breathe!

  2. Regular Cleaning: A clean condenser coil (the metal grid usually located on the back or bottom) ensures efficient heat dissipation. Dust buildup hinders cooling, forcing your fridge to work harder. Clean it with a brush or vacuum cleaner at least twice a year, or more often during intense heat.

  3. Check the Door Seals: Faulty door seals let cool air escape, increasing your fridge's workload. Check for gaps or damage. A simple test is to place a piece of paper between the door and the frame; if it slides out easily, you need to replace the seal.

  4. Optimize Food Placement: Avoid overcrowding. Proper air circulation is crucial. Ensure that cold air can flow freely around your food items. Avoid blocking vents.

  5. Pre-Chill Groceries: Let warm groceries reach room temperature before placing them in the fridge. This minimizes the extra work your refrigerator has to do to cool them down.

  6. Use the Freezer Strategically: A full freezer helps maintain a consistent temperature throughout the entire refrigerator. If you have extra space, freeze water bottles to act as thermal mass.

  7. Monitor the Temperature: Use a refrigerator thermometer to accurately monitor the internal temperature. Aim for a temperature between 35°F and 38°F (1.7°C and 3.3°C). This ensures food safety and optimal freshness.

  8. Don't Open the Door Frequently: Every time you open the fridge, you let cool air escape, causing your fridge to work harder. Plan your trips to the fridge and avoid leaving the door open longer than necessary.

  9. Consider a Power Outage Plan: During heat waves, power outages are more likely. Have a backup plan in place to keep your perishables safe. This could involve coolers with ice packs or a secondary refrigeration option.
